How much does it cost to rent an apartment in West Bronx?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| West Bronx Studio Apartments | $1,868 | $1,600 | $2,200 |
| West Bronx 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,681 | $1,400 | $4,400 |
| West Bronx 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,037 | $2,450 | $4,600 |
| West Bronx 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,759 | $2,350 | $6,250 |
| West Bronx 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,887 | $3,600 | $6,400 |
| West Bronx 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,337 | $4,700 | $7,300 |
